#3b7e88 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b7e88 is composed of 23.1% red, 49.4% green and 53.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 56.6% cyan, 7.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 46.7% black. It has a hue angle of 187.8 degrees, a saturation of 39.5% and a lightness of 38.2%. #3b7e88 color hex could be obtained by blending #76fcff with #000011. Closest websafe color is: #336699.

● #3b7e88 color description : Dark moderate cyan.
#3b7e88 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b7e88 has RGB values of R:59, G:126, B:136 and CMYK values of C:0.57, M:0.07, Y:0, K:0.47. Its decimal value is 3899016.

Shades and Tints of #3b7e88
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#060c0d is the darkest color, while #feff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#3b7e88
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#616263 is the less saturated color, while #06a5bd is the most saturated one.
